在tcl編程語言中,字符串到數字的轉換是一個常見的操作。在編程的過程中,經常需要將字符串轉換為數字類型,以進行數值計算和比較等操作。
tcl提供了多種方法來實現字符串到數字的轉換。其中,最常用的方法是使用tcl的內置函數expr。
expr函數可以將字符串轉換為數字類型,并進行數值計算和比較。例如,下面的代碼將字符串"123"轉換為數字類型,并進行加法運算:
```
set str "123"
set num [expr $str + 1]
```
在這個例子中,首先將字符串"123"賦值給變量$str,然后使用expr函數將其轉換為數字類型,并進行加法運算,將結果賦值給變量$num。
除了使用expr函數外,另一種常見的字符串到數字轉換方法是使用tcl的scan函數。scan函數可以從字符串中提取數字,并將其轉換為數字類型。例如,下面的代碼將字符串"123"轉換為數字類型,并將結果賦值給變量$num:
```
set str "123"
scan $str "%d" num
```
在這個例子中,使用scan函數從字符串中提取數字,并使用%d格式指定將其轉換為數字類型。
除了expr和scan函數外,tcl還提供了其他字符串到數字轉換的方法,例如string toint函數和string is integer函數。無論使用哪種方法,字符串到數字的轉換都是tcl編程中的常見操作,對于處理數值數據和數字計算具有重要意義。
創維電視55e83rs電視
空調二次安裝費用
康泉熱水器縫里滴水
濟南夏普空調維修中心
南寧松下電視專買店
海爾售后廈門服務網點
成都志高空調售后維修中心
tcl l43v7300aasd卡
創維32e680f圖紙
電視機高壓包上的電容
led42m2800pde無電源
空調過濾網不通
tea2261電路圖電壓高
南陽格力空調售后維修
tcl電視為什么下半截屏黑
海爾空調步進電機圖片
功放機原理和維修
合肥索尼筆記本售后
長虹62a高壓包各腳功能
無錫市松下冰箱維修